Titans Rout Pipers In Season Opener

Four players scored in double figures as the fifth-ranked UW-Oshkosh women's basketball team cruised to an 86-60 win over Hamline University (Minn.) in the season opener on Saturday (Nov. 15) in Eau Claire.

The Titans, who return four starters from last year's squad that compiled a 26-4 record and advanced to the third round of the NCAA Division III Championship, won their season opener for the 32nd time in 41 years.

UW-Oshkosh shot 52.7 percent (29-55) from the floor and made 25-of-35 free throws (71.4 percent) while outrebounding Hamline University, 43-25. The Pipers, who had a 7-18 record last season, were held to 36.4 percent (20-55) shooting from the floor, including 21.1 percent (4-19) on 3-point attempts.

Alex Richard led the Titans with 15 points on 7-of-13 shooting and six rebounds. Marissa Selner had 14 points on 6-of-8 shooting from the floor and five rebounds. Ashley Neustifter added 12 points and Eliza Campbell 11 on 5-of-7 shooting from the floor and six rebounds. Taylor Schmidt led UW-Oshkosh with five assists to go along with eight points. Katelyn Kuehl chipped in with nine points and six rebounds.

The Titans scored the first basket 42 seconds into the game on a jumper by Selner and never trailed. UW-Oshkosh's lead ballooned to 20-7 after the second of two Schmidt free throws with 12:27 remaining in the first half.

Hamline University (0-1) responded with a five-point run over the next 31 seconds to pull within 20-12, but a Richard free throw gave UW-Oshkosh a 24-14 lead with 10:19 left in the first half, and the Titans had a double-digit lead the rest of the game.

UW-Oshkosh (1-0) closed the first half with a 17-8 run for a 49-27 lead. The Titans led by at least 16 points the entire second half.

Hamline University's Jordan Sammons led all players with 30 points on 9-of-17 shooting from the floor and 10-of-14 accuracy from the line. Chelsey Bonsante added 13 points for the Pipers.

UW-Oshkosh remains in Eau Claire to play Coe College (Iowa) at 3 p.m. on Sunday (Nov. 16).
